A Finite Basis Theorem Revisited.
Abstract
Let S denote a set of k-dimensional boxes each having integral sides. Let gamma(S) denote the set of all boxes which can be filled completely with translates of elements of S. It is shown here that S contains a finite subset B such that Gamma(B) = Gamma(S). This result was proved for k = 1,2 in an earlier paper, but the proof for k > 2 contained an error. (Author)
